Best Practices for Eco-Friendly Construction in Cold Climates
Eco-friendly construction in cold climates, such as Minnesota’s, begins with thoughtful design and material selection.
One of the most effective strategies is maximizing energy efficiency through high-performance insulation, air sealing, and strategic window placement.
Minimizing heat loss is a top priority to reduce energy consumption for heating, which can otherwise be significant during Minnesota's long winters.
Additionally, renewable energy sources, such as solar panels, can reduce a building’s carbon footprint, even in regions with limited winter sunlight.
Kreofsky Companies recommends incorporating a passive solar design, where the building is oriented to capture sunlight in the winter while blocking excessive heat during the summer.
Proper ventilation systems are also crucial to prevent moisture buildup, which is a common issue in cold climates.
Ensuring that the building envelope is tight but allows for controlled ventilation can significantly improve indoor air quality and energy efficiency.
Sustainable building materials, such as locally sourced wood and recycled products, can also significantly reduce the environmental impact of construction.
The Role of Insulation and Heating Technologies in Eco-Friendly Construction
Insulation is a cornerstone of eco-friendly construction, especially in Minnesota’s cold climate.
High-quality insulation reduces the need for energy-intensive heating by maintaining indoor temperatures more efficiently.
Depending on the building's specific needs, insulating materials such as cellulose, fiberglass, and foam can all contribute to improved energy performance.
The choice of insulation material should be made with local weather conditions and sustainability goals in mind.
In addition to insulation, advanced heating technologies like geothermal systems, radiant floor heating, and heat pumps can significantly lower a building’s energy use.
Geothermal heating, for instance, uses the earth's constant temperature to provide an energy-efficient alternative to conventional heating systems.
These technologies can be integrated into new builds or retrofitted into existing structures, ensuring eco-friendly goals are met regardless of the project’s scope.
Pairing effective insulation with high-efficiency heating systems ensures optimal performance in cold climates.

Sustainable Materials Best Suited for Minnesota's Weather Conditions
Choosing sustainable materials is crucial for eco-friendly construction in Minnesota, where the weather can be harsh.
Durable and weather-resistant materials, such as metal roofing, treated wood, and fiber cement, are excellent choices.
These materials are environmentally friendly and designed to withstand the extreme temperature fluctuations common in Minnesota’s climate.
Locally sourced materials, such as timber from Minnesota forests, reduce transportation emissions and support the local economy.

For example, reclaimed wood or recycled steel can be integrated into structural elements to improve sustainability without sacrificing durability.
Minnesota's wet conditions in the spring and dry winters make moisture-resistant materials, such as composite decking and treated lumber, ideal for long-term use.
Sourcing durable and sustainable building materials helps ensure structures remain eco-friendly and energy-efficient for years.
Integrating Water Conservation into Construction Practices in Minnesota
Water conservation is an often overlooked aspect of eco-friendly construction, but it plays a critical role in Minnesota, where rainfall can vary significantly throughout the year.
Installing rainwater harvesting systems is one way to manage water resources more sustainably.
Captured rainwater can be used for non-potable purposes, such as irrigation, helping reduce overall water consumption.
Low-flow fixtures and efficient plumbing systems are essential in reducing building water usage.
Incorporating greywater recycling systems into eco-friendly construction projects ensures water is reused where possible, minimizing the environmental impact.
In Minnesota, where water conservation is vital, these systems can be crucial to achieving sustainability goals.
Additionally, permeable paving materials allow water to return to the ground, reducing runoff and helping maintain local ecosystems.
Proper site design can direct water flow to areas where it can naturally recharge aquifers, making water conservation an integral part of construction.
Challenges of Maintaining Green Building Standards in Harsh Climates
Maintaining green building standards in harsh climates like Minnesota’s can be challenging due to the extreme temperature variations, precipitation, and high winds.
One of the primary challenges is ensuring that materials and systems can perform well under these conditions without compromising their eco-friendly credentials.
For example, renewable energy systems, such as solar panels, may face limitations during winter due to reduced sunlight and snow cover.
Ensuring that insulation and airtightness standards are met is also more difficult in harsh climates.
Even small imperfections in the building envelope can lead to significant energy flosses.
